HomeMy WebLinkAboutRESOLUTIONS - 03271984 - 84-171 /.Gac BOARD OF SUPERVISORS COUNTY OF CONTRA COSTA STATE OF CALIFORNIA PLEASANT HILL B.A.R.T. STATION AREA ASSESSMENT DISTRICT NO. 1983-1 RESOLUTION NO. 84/171 RESOLUTION ENGAGING PETTIT & MARTIN, ATTORNEYS AT LAW, AS CO-BOND COUNSEL FOR PLEASANT HILL B.A.R.T. STATION AREA ASSESSMENT DISTRICT NO. 1983-1, AND AMENDING LEGAL SERVICES AGREEMENT WHEREAS on November 29, 1983, the County of Contra Costa entered into an agreement with Manatt, Phelps, Rothenberg & Tunney to act as bond counsel with respect to the assessment district herein, upon the terms and conditions set forth in said agreement; and WHEREAS the County, with respect to said proceedings, was relying on the services of Harold E. Rogers, Jr. as a partner of Manatt, Phelps, Rothenberg & Tunney; and WHEREAS Harold E. Rogers, Jr. on March 1, 1984, became a partner of Pettit & Martin, Attorneys at Law, San Francisco; and WHEREAS the County wishes to retain the services of Pettit & Martin to complete said services as bond counsel through Harold,E. Rogers, Jr. of said firm; and WHEREAS Pettit & Martin has made arrangements with Manatt, Phelps, Rothenberg & Tunney to complete said bond proceedings and to provide for appropriate compensation for the services rendered thus far under said contract by Manatt, Phelps, Rothenberg & Tunney, 000155 Resolution No. 84/171 NOW, THEREFORE, the Board of Supervisors of the County of Contra Costa, California, DOES HEREBY FIND, RESOLVE, DETERMINE AND ORDER as follows: 1. The recitals set forth above are true and correct. 2. The County hereby engages Pettit & Martin, Attorneys at Law, San Francisco, California, as co-bond counsel with respect to the assessment proceedings herein and hereby designates Pettit & Martin as such bond counsel to complete the legal service contract dated. November 29, 1983 , previously undertaken by Manatt, Phelps, Rothenberg & Tunney. 3 . Pettit & Martin shall make appropriate arrangements with Manatt, Phelps, Rothenberg & Tunney to compensate Manatt, Phelps, Rothenberg & Tunney for work which it previously has completed under said bond counsel contract, which, pursuant to this resolution, shall now be completed under the direction of Pettit & Martin. 4. The form of amendment to said legal services agreement attached hereto reflecting the engagement of Pettit & Martin is hereby approved and the Chairman of the Board of the County is hereby authorized to execute said agreement.
